Butter: I started my version of this recipe with melted butter. This makes mixing easy, plus I love the flavor it adds. This recipe is written for unsalted butter.
Eggs: A large egg adds structure, and the fat from the eggs makes the muffin moist and chewy.
Lemon juice: Don’t worry, it doesn’t taste like lemon. The acid in the lemon juice activates the baking soda, making the cake softer and chewier. You can substitute white vinegar if needed.

I recommend using a mixer for these cookies, but if you don’t have one, an electric hand mixer will work just as well. Without a hand mixer or stand, the dough will not have the right consistency.
Spoon Level and Flour: If you put a measuring cup in a bag of flour, you will pack a lot of flour. Use a spoon to scoop it into a measuring cup and then level it with the back of a table knife.
Doubletree Cookie Recipe: Hilton Reveals Iconic Recipe For The First Time Ever
Your cookies can also be tough if you measure out excess flour if the other ingredients aren’t fresh. Make sure the baking soda is fresh and your palm sugar is not too hard.
Instead of freezing already baked cookies, freeze the dough! Place the cookie balls on a large baking sheet and freeze until frozen. Once hardened, transfer the frozen cookies to an airtight container or bag and freeze for up to 3 months.
For baking: You can bake cookies straight from the refrigerator. No need to thaw, but you may need to add a minute or two to the baking time. Bake until edges are lightly browned and center is still soft.
